Help needed to locate Thomas Parry on the 1861 census.  Wife's name is Esther and there should be a daughter named Hope. 

Found birth entry for Hope Parry born 11 April 1854 Bilston, Stafford to Thomas Parry and his wife Esther [Davies].

Found them in 1871 which might help in search.please excuse Welsh interpretations.Someone in the are might be able to help with the place names.

1871 Monmouthshire Blaenarvon Llanwenarth Ultra RG10/5312/31/6
Pwlldu
27 Long Rank
Thomas Parry head mar 55 labourer in iron works b.Herefordshire Garraway
Esther            wife mar   45                                b. Monmouthshire?? Sirkhouf
Hope              daur          16                               b.Staffs Bilston
thomas          son            14  coal miner             b. Glamorgan Merthyr Tydvil
Alfred            son            10                                     do   Huh Pontloflyn
Gomer            son            8 scholar                      b.Brecknock Clydach
Margaret        daur            5                                 b.monmouthshire Llanwenarth

got them in 1851
Temple st Bilston Staffs H0107/2021/289/44
Thomas Parry head mar 35 Ironstone miner b.Herefordshire Garroway
Esther             wife  mar 25                        b.Wales
Mary Jane         daur        4                                do
Faith                 daur         1                       b.Staffs Bilston
Mary Ann Willis visitor     31 pauper                  do
